Monrovia – In order to provide easy and affordable banking services to its many customers, the International Bank (Liberia) Limited (IBLL) on Tuesday, October 1, dedicated its new branch on the Bushrod Island, particularly at the Freeport of Liberia.
The bank in a statement, said that the new Freeport window offers services to its valuable customers to include domestic transfers to any bank in the country; wire transfer services to any bank in the world and MoneyGram and Western Union Services across the globe.
According to IBLL, customers can now access their salary accounts at its Freeport Window and access all of IB’s Banking Services.
Additional nearby locations on Bushrod Island include Logan Town, Caldwell Branch and the Vai Town branch.
IB services are available at over 20 locations across the country, including Pleebo, Harper, Kakata, and Harbel.
For over 50 years, IBLL has been providing quality banking services to the Liberian community. Formerly known as International Trust Company (ITC), the bank opened its commercial banking department in 1960 to handle customers’ accounts, money transfers and provides credit facilities. In 2000, the bank became a standalone commercial bank, adopting the name “International Bank (Liberia) Limited”.
